Bullish Breakout in Emcure Pharmaceuticals📊 Emcure Pharmaceuticals – Technical Chart Study
🗓️ Date: May 22, 2025 | NSE: EMCURE | Chart Type: Daily
Price Action Analysis
Emcure Pharmaceuticals has displayed a significant bullish price action on the latest trading session, closing at ₹1,167.70 with a sharp gain of ₹94.10 or +8.76%. This upward move was accompanied by a substantial surge in volume, with 780.19K shares traded—well above the 20-day average volume of approximately 108.28K. The strong price and volume combination indicates heightened buying interest and suggests institutional participation. Such a breakout, especially from a consolidation phase, often marks the beginning of a fresh upward trend, with momentum likely to persist if supported by broader market cues and sector strength.
Chart Pattern:
The chart of Emcure Pharmaceuticals reveals a classic consolidation breakout pattern. After trading within a defined range for several weeks, the stock has broken above its resistance zone with strong bullish momentum and volume confirmation. This breakout from the base structure indicates a shift in market sentiment from accumulation to markup phase, often seen as a precursor to sustained upward movement, especially when supported by multiple bullish technical signals as visible on this chart.
Volume Analysis:
The volume analysis of Emcure Pharmaceuticals points to a strong volume breakout, signaling increased market participation and bullish conviction. The stock witnessed a 5X surge in volume alongside a significant price jump, highlighting aggressive buying interest. This move also marks a clear 20-day volume breakout, indicating that current trading activity has far exceeded recent averages. Such a spike in volume, especially when aligned with a price breakout, often validates the strength of the move and suggests that the rally is supported by genuine demand rather than short-term speculation.
Support and Resistance:
Emcure Pharmaceuticals is currently navigating a crucial price zone defined by multiple support and resistance levels. On the upside, the stock faces immediate resistance at ₹1,211.67, followed by ₹1,255.63 and ₹1,330.37. These levels may act as potential supply zones where profit-booking could emerge. Beyond that, a broader weak resistance zone lies near the ₹1,600 mark, which had previously capped upward movement. On the downside, strong support is established at ₹1,092.97, with deeper levels at ₹1,018.23, ₹974.27, and a major base around ₹889.00. These support levels could provide a cushion during any pullbacks, maintaining the bullish structure as long as they hold.
Educational Insights:
The current setup in Emcure Pharmaceuticals offers a strong learning opportunity for traders studying breakout and momentum strategies. The chart reflects clear signs of bullish momentum, supported by multiple technical indicators. The RSI breakout above key levels confirms strengthening bullish sentiment, while the Bollinger Band breakout indicates expansion in volatility—typically seen at the start of directional moves. The presence of a Bullish SuperTrend further aligns with upward momentum. Notably, a Bollinger Band Squeeze-Off breakout is anticipated, suggesting a potential continuation of the current rally as the stock moves out of a low-volatility phase into an expansion phase—often a reliable sign of trend acceleration.
